Fidra Energy Secures Planning Consent for UK's Largest Battery Storage Project

Fidra Energy, a subsidiary of EIG Global Energy Partners, has secured planning consent to build the UK’s largest battery energy storage project at Thorpe Marsh, Yorkshire. Known as a battery energy storage system (BESS), the 1,400MW project with a capacity of 3,100MWh will be one of Europe's largest. The project, which received Doncaster Council’s approval on January 28, 2025, will help boost the local economy by creating jobs during its construction and operation phases. It will utilize lithium-ion battery systems supplied by Sungrow to potentially power up to 800,000 homes during peak hours. Set on a former coal station site, the final investment decision is anticipated in April 2025, with operations expected to begin in early 2027. Chris Elder, CEO of Fidra Energy, highlighted the project’s significance in supporting the UK's clean power ambitions. Walid Mouawad from EIG emphasized the milestone as a pivotal advancement in EIG’s commitment to energy sustainability. Fidra Energy focuses on developing large battery projects in the UK and Europe, while EIG, headquartered in Washington D.C., is a major institutional investor in global energy and infrastructure sectors.
